Trump labels army attacks on ISIS in Nigeria as "Christmas present"

(MENAFN) US President Donald Trump said on Friday that recent military strikes targeting ISIS (Daesh) positions in Nigeria amounted to what he called a "Christmas present" for the militant group, according to reports.

Speaking during a radio appearance, Trump claimed that "Tens of thousands of Christians" are being killed in Nigeria and said he had previously cautioned Nigerian authorities about potential repercussions.

Recalling his instructions, he stated, "I said yesterday, 'Hit them on Christmas Day. It will be a Christmas present,"

Trump added that US forces carried out intense attacks against ISIS targets in several areas, describing the group as "terrible" and "butchers."

Emphasizing the scale of the operation, he said, "They really got hit hard yesterday," and added, "They got a very bad Christmas present."

In a separate interview, Trump explained that the strike had initially been scheduled for Wednesday but was deliberately delayed until Christmas Day to give it what he described as "symbolic" significance.

He further said, "They didn’t think that was coming ... Every camp got decimated,"

The US military carried out the strikes against ISIS positions in northwestern Nigeria on Thursday, a move Trump later announced on his social media platform.

US Africa Command stated that the operation was conducted "at the request of Nigerian authorities" in Sokoto State and resulted in "killing multiple ISIS terrorists," according to an official statement.

Nigerian authorities confirmed early Friday that cooperation with the United States on security issues remains ongoing as part of efforts to confront persistent threats from terrorism and violent extremism.
